Definice vlastnictví CSS

Vizuální styl a uspořádání webových stránek jsou dány CSS nebo kaskádovými styly. Jedná se o dokumenty, které formují HTML značku webové stránky a poskytují webovým prohlížečům pokyny, jak zobrazovat stránky, které jsou výsledkem této značky. CSS zpracovává rozvržení stránky, stejně jako barvu, obrázky na pozadí, typografii a mnoho dalšího.

Pokud se podíváte na soubor CSS, uvidíte, že tyto soubory mají specifickou syntaxi jako všechny značky nebo kódovací jazyk. Každý stylový list se skládá z několika pravidel CSS. Tato pravidla, jsou-li přijata v plném rozsahu, jsou to, co stylové stránky.

Části pravidla CSS

Pravidlo CSS se skládá ze dvou odlišných částí - voliče a deklarace. Volič určuje, co je na stránce stylizováno a prohlášení je, jak by mělo být navrženo. Například:

p {
barva: # 000;
}}

Toto je pravidlo CSS. Volicí část je "p", což je volič prvků pro "odstavce". Z tohoto důvodu byste zvolili VŠECHNY odstavce na webu a poskytli byste jim tento styl (pokud tam nejsou odstavce, které jsou cíleny konkrétnějšími styly jinde v dokumentu CSS).

Část pravidla, která říká "barva: # 000;" je to, co je známé jako deklarace. Toto prohlášení se skládá ze dvou kusů - vlastnictví a hodnoty.

Vlastnost je částí "barvy" tohoto prohlášení. Určuje, který aspekt selektoru bude vizuálně měněn.

Hodnota je to, čím bude zvolená vlastnost CSS změněna. V našem příkladu používáme hex hodnotu # 000, což je zkratka CSS pro "černé".

Takže pomocí tohoto pravidla CSS by naše stránka měla odstavce zobrazené v barvě černé barvy.

Základy vlastností CSS

Při psaní vlastností CSS nemůžete jednoduše vytvořit, jak uznáte za vhodné. U instancí je "barva" skutečná vlastnost CSS, takže ji můžete použít. Tato vlastnost určuje barvu textu prvku. Pokud jste se pokusili použít jako textové barvy nebo "font-color" jako vlastnosti CSS, tak by selhaly, protože nejsou aktuálními částmi jazyka CSS.

Jiným příkladem je vlastnost "obrázek na pozadí". Tato vlastnost nastavuje obrázek, který lze použít pro pozadí, například:

.logo {
obrázek na pozadí: url (/images/company-logo.png);
}}

Pokud jste jako vlastnost zkusili použít jako pozadí "background-picture" nebo "background-graphic", pak by se nepodařilo, protože opět nejsou vlastnictvím vlastností CSS.

Některé vlastnosti CSS

Existuje celá řada vlastností CSS, které můžete použít pro stylování webu. Některé příklady jsou:

Tyto vlastnosti CSS jsou skvělé, které lze použít jako příklady, protože jsou všechny velmi jednoduché a dokonce i když neznáte CSS, můžete pravděpodobně hádat, co dělají na základě jejich jména.

Existují další vlastnosti CSS, se kterými se setkáte, což nemusí být tak zřejmé, jak fungují na základě jejich jména:

Jak se dostanete hlouběji do webového designu, narazíte (a použijete) všechny tyto vlastnosti a další!

Vlastnosti potřebné hodnoty

Pokaždé, když používáte vlastnost, musíte jí dát hodnotu - a některé vlastnosti mohou přijímat pouze určité hodnoty.

V našem prvním příkladu vlastností "barva" musíme použít hodnotu barvy. Mohlo by to být hexadecimální hodnota , hodnota RGBA nebo klíčová slova . Kterákoli z těchto hodnot by však fungovala, kdybyste použili slovo "ponurý" s touto vlastností, nic by neudělalo, protože v deskriptivním slova, jako je toto slovo, to není uznaná hodnota v CSS.

Náš druhý příklad "pozadí-obrázek" vyžaduje, aby se cesta ke snímku použila k načtení skutečného obrázku ze souborů vašeho webu. Toto je požadovaná hodnota / syntaxe.

Všechny vlastnosti služby CSS mají hodnoty, které očekávají. Například:

Pokud procházíte seznamem vlastností CSS, zjistíte, že každá z nich má specifické hodnoty, které použije při vytváření stylů, pro které jsou určeny.

Upravil Jeremy Girard